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
3250 62 904652 90260034559
063 20
063 20
479476 710 1301660168
All about undefined
Interested in learning more?
063 20
479476 710 1301660168
See more
18 910400726 3369454189
013673 5104705047 68192 40898771115 2065
See more
02715685585 117443914 51
815555059 9383 373
See more